如果您曾经写过任何文档,无论是专业软件文档还是大学论文,请考虑您的写作过程。 您可能还记得最终成品,但您还记得初稿吗?如果您记得,请尝试比较两者——它们看起来有什么相似之处吗? 写作很少是一个线性、直接的过程。一篇文本经常要经过多次迭代,并且通常有自己独特的生命周期。 那么,如何管理所有这些不同版本的文档? 要找到答案,请继续阅读——我们将解释文档版本控制的所有细节。 什么是文档版本控制 您是否曾经阅读过一份文档,并以此为基础做出业务决策,但后来却发现该文档已经过时,导致您又回到原点? 想象一下,您正在检查所谓的新用户需求并相应地重新安排团队的任务。 然而,由于这些要求实际上是不正确的,您发现自己必须再次修改整个工作策略。
文档版本控制有助于缓解这些情况版本控制是一
种随时间管理不同文档版本的方法,它可以保存和识别每个文档迭代。 为了更好地理解该过程,文档版本控制通常的工作方式如下: 来源:技术作家总部 版本控制跟踪文档的演变,跟踪不同编辑者对最终版本逐步做出贡献的所有变化。 在维护文档控制时,对每个版本采用标准化的命名约定至关重要。 从上面的图片来看,这似乎相对简单——每个新版本都只是下一个按时间顺序排列的数字。 不过,此图仅列出了文档的宏观版本或重大更改。如果您只进行了小幅修改,也可以使用微观版本标签。 下图将详细解释: 来源:NCCIH 只有最终的文档版本才以 x.0格式命名(例如,版本 1.0、版本 2.0 等)。进行小修改时,最好遵循 0.x 格式。
例如假设您正在使版并正在纠正
完成后,您应该将文档保存为 1.4 版。 但是,如果您是同一篇文档的最后一位审阅者,并且必须批准分发,则只需将其保存为 2.0 版本 – 该特定文档的最终版本。 大多数现代文档工具都会自动保存文档的各个版本,但如果您缺少这样的资源,则值得保 WhatsApp 号码数据 留版本控制表。 这样,您就可以记录所有文档编辑的确切原因和日期。 以下是文档控制表的示例: 来源:格拉斯哥大学 文档修订的目的、作者和日期均被清晰地描述。 通过这样的表格,您可以清楚地了解文档的完整历史记录,并了解更改的时间和原因。 为什么文档版本控制很重要 协作是编写软件文档的一个重要部分。
您的一位技术作家可能会撰写初但开发人员可能
会稍后进行修改。 主题专家 ( SME ) 总是有可能提出一些意见,而且当然,该文件必须得到审阅者的批准。 换句话说,软件文档没有唯一的作者,而且它不是一个线性过程。相反,多位同事会逐渐调整文本。 现在,想象一下,您想查看 SME 修订后 等一下,别离开!如何使用退出意图弹出窗口进行转换(如这些品牌) 的文档,却只看到以下内容: 来源:Rebel 的项目管理指南 正是这些令人沮丧的情况使得文档版本控制如此重要。 有了版本控制,就几乎不需要锁定文档。用户不必完全禁止编辑以保护文档的完整性,而是可以放心地进行更改,因为之前的版本将被保留。 因此,无需再发送无休止的电子邮件来讨论某个文档是否可以编辑,也不必担心丢失旧版本。 相反,每个人都可以放心,完整的文档历史记录已记录下来。
帖子也讨论了这个话题欧洲之星技术
并且需要非常注意细节。 然而,当使用文档工具时,版本控制实际上毫不费力。 这些资源无需手动保存和命名,解决方案会自动保留 美国电话列表 详细的文档历史记录。 至少,Archbee就是这样工作的。此文档工具针对版本控制进行了完美优化,并具有其他一些功能。 以下是简要概述: 来源:Archbee 以下部分将详细讨论 Archbee 的功能,概述该工具如何帮助您建立文档版本控制。 访问控制 对于高级文档,您不希望任何人都进行更改,因